Which of the following graphs represents the equation y -4 =3 (x-1)

To start, we can factor the "3" in the parentheses - then move the -4 over. So,

y - 4 = 3x - 3
y = 3x + 1

So the y-intercept of the equation is "1", and the slope is 3.
